In this episode, we discuss the challenges women face in fire and EMS, especially the impact of the “Mean Girl” effect. We talk with Jesalyn Moore, LCSW (missionmindwellness.com), about how women in these fields experience stress, trauma, and burnout differently than men. We also examine what mental health resources women need for better support.
Moore, a health and wellness manager, explains female first responders' distinct mental health needs and shares three practical strategies for improving wellness, performance, and leadership on your team. Join us for a meaningful conversation that will inspire positive change and challenge the current culture.
